Description

A music manuscript folio with the notation for the songs "The Rival Mimics", "The Coquet", "The Highwayman", "The Dancing Apothecary", and "Parson Adams" on the front. The inner pages contain notation for the songs; "Pretty Sally", "Mathews Frighted at the Highwayman", "Shuter's Disappointment", "Duane Delight", "Smith's Whim", "The Taylor's Measure", "McNeil's Blunder", "The Drinking German" and "Bristol Wells". The back page contains notation for the songs "Downie's Humour" and "Mr. Tapner's Jig". Sources are listed on the manuscript. Part of the collection of songs and dances from the 17th and 18th centuries gathered by Bessie Osgood; "The Rival Mimics" is in C major and 9/8 time; "The Coquet" is in G minor and 6/8 time; "The Highwayman" is in D major and 3/8 time; "The Dancing Apothecary" is in B-flat major and 2/4 time; "Parson Adams" is in G major and 12/8 time; "Pretty Sally" is in A major and 4/4 time; "Mathews Frighted at the Highwayman" is in G major and 4/4 time; "Shuter's Disappointment" is in G major and 12/8 time; "Duane Delight" is in G major and 4/4 time; "Smith's Whim" is in G major and 6/8 time; "The Taylor's Measure" is in D major and 4/4 time; "McNeil's Blunder" is in G major and 12/8 time; "The Drinking German" is in A major and 4/4 time; "Bristol Wells" is in G major and 6/8 time; "Downie's Humour" is in D major and 2/4 time; "Mr. Tapner's Jig" is in D major and 6/8 time.
